Yummy Tacos for Two

Recipe information

  • Yield

    Makes 2 servings

Ingredients

1 red bell pepper, sliced
1 teaspoon olive oil
1 package (9 ounces) Perdue Short Cuts Carved Chicken Breast Strips, Grilled
1 clove garlic, chopped
1/2 cup salsa
4 whole-grain taco shells
1/2 cup shredded 2-percent fat mozzarella
1 jalapeño chile, chopped (optional)

Preparation

  1. In a medium skillet, sauté bell pepper in oil until soft, about 6 minutes. Add chicken, garlic, salsa, salt and pepper; cook, stirring, until heated through. Stuff taco shells with chicken mixture, cheese and jalapeño, if desired.

Nutrition Per Serving

Per serving: 410 calories
17 grams fat
4 grams saturated fat
26 grams carbohydrates
8 grams fiber
40 grams protein
